Lucknow: Neeraj Chopra has created history by winning the gold medal at the Tokyo Olympics. There is a wave of happiness in the whole country with his victory. Neeraj Chopra's historic victory is being celebrated everywhere.

He recently won a gold medal in the Tokyo Olympics for his incredible performance in javelin throw. After which, social media was flooded with congratulatory messages, while many memes were also posted saying that Akshay Kumar is going to work in Neeraj Chopra's biopic.


Neeraj Chopra should play my role: Akshay

An old photo of Akshay Kumar is going viral on social media, in which he is seen with a stick in his hand. Users are comparing this photo with Neeraj Chopra's spear throw. Now Akshay Kumar has also reacted to this.


Responding to this matter, Akshay says that 'I think it is very funny. I have seen that picture too. In which I am seen with a stick in my hand. This picture is from my film Saugandh. It is quite funny, Twinkle also saw this photo so I told her that I have already seen this photo.

Golden Boy Neeraj Chopra:

He said- 'People are saying, 'Hey now the practice has started.' I found it very funny. Akshay Kumar says about his biopic- 'I think Neeraj Chopra is good looking and handsome too. If my biopic is made, then he should play my lead role in it.

Let us tell you, Akshay Kumar tweeted and congratulated Neeraj Chopra for winning the gold medal in the Olympics. He wrote in his tweet- 'This is the gold medal on the first stan. Congratulations to Neeraj Chopra for creating history. You are responsible for a billion tears of joy. Very nice Neeraj Chopra. #Tokyo2020.'
